About Me
Hi, I am Chiara, 38 and I am a kind and experienced teacher of ancient Greek, Latin and Italian.
I have worked as a private tutor for years, also on-line, and I do like this job, because I am myself very interested in these subjects as well as in languages and cultures.
I have also worked as Italian teacher for foreigners, in Germany, among the VHS, and on-line for AFN Onlus in Italy.
I can teach both in Italian and in English and German, since I have lived in England and Germany.
I will be glad to help you learn.

Ciao! I have been teaching Italian for the past sixteen years, privately and at language schools including La Scuola Italiana del Greenwich Village in New York and ItalCultura, the school of the Italian Cultural Institute of Chicago.

During our first two lessons, I’ll make sure you have the tools to pronounce and recognize all the sounds of Italian. This step is essential, and it makes everything that comes afterwards much easier.

When I teach, I try to avoid all the things I hated as a language student. My terrifying French teacher in middle school made us repeat the same fake dialogue from a really bad textbook ad nauseam, over and over and over again. Some of it is still carved into my brain: “Bonjour, je m’appelle Richard Drapeau, je viens du Canada, je suis Canadien...”

So we won’t do that.

We’ll use real songs and real literature. We’ll have real conversations, tell stories, improvise, and, when possible, go on “talking walks.” I find that when you engage more of your senses, it becomes easier to relax, stay curious, and actually remember new words.

I customize my materials around your interests, needs, and desired pace. If you love cinema, we can work with films. If you’re interested in literature, politics, food, art, history, or simply being able to have a proper conversation when you’re in Italy, that can become part of the class.

And because you’re learning with a native Italian, you’ll also learn about Italian culture, history, habits, gestures, contradictions, and ways of thinking. Language is never just a pile of grammar rules.

I speak several languages myself, so I know both how exciting and how painfully tedious learning one can be. My aim is to give you a strong foundation without draining all the life out of it.

I hold a degree in Lingue e Letterature Straniere (Foreign Languages and Literatures) from Università Roma Tre and a Master of Fine Arts in Interdisciplinary Arts and Media from Columbia College Chicago. I wrote my university thesis on translating a long epic poem by W. H. Auden, and at one point I tried to ride a horse across America.

If you wish to brush up your Italian, resume a past series of lessons, or simply start from scratch learning Italian, this is the right lesson for you! I like to personalize each class/course according to the needs and goals of my students. My classes are focused on improving the student's communication skills. At beginner and lower intermediate levels, I prefer using a text book/ student book in the first part of the class. I usually use "Nuovissimo Progetto Italiano" and "Arrivederci" by Edilingua, or "Nuovo Espresso" and "Dieci" by Alma Publishing. For the second part of the lesson, I create engaging contents using original videos, press articles, extracts from blogs and social media, literary texts. If the students do not feel comfortable using Italian from scratch, I can switch to English, German, or Dutch. The course fee includes the correction of home assignments.

I offer you a new learning experience.

To the uninitiated, a grammar book seems to be written in another language because the meaning of the words is incomprehensible. In a down-to-earth way, I'll translate the grammar into familiar words. With my tailor-made teaching you will accelerate your learning while having a positive mindset.

You can book a complete course with regular sessions or individual lessons to overcome a specific problem, such as pronunciation or a particular point in grammar.

Learning a foreign language is not a linear process that consists of memorising a list of words, and speaking a foreign language is not an oral translation exercise.

There are two types of approaches to acquiring knowledge:

When asked what year follows 1999, you can immediately answer 2000 without having to think for a long time and, above all, without having memorised each number individually, starting with 1, 2, 3 ... You know that numbers are formed according to a certain pattern. With only ten digits, you can form an infinite number of numbers and always know which number comes next.

When it comes to the alphabet, words and sentences, it's more or less the same, but school pedagogy, school textbooks and regular lessons still follow the rote learning approach. In the lessons I propose, you will learn to use patterns because this is more efficient and faster.

Learning is easy, but unlearning bad habits is extremely difficult. This makes it all the more important to learn the right reflexes as early as possible.

My offer is aimed at both teenagers and adults who want to acquire a solid foundation of the Latin language without the time-consuming diversions of absurd school methods.

I offer individual or group lessons for Latin. The methods are based on cognitive science and, in particular, comparative linguistics. My flexible programme can be tailored to your individual needs.

What is particularly important to me:

motivating my students and help them establish a learning rhythm;
encouraging their creativity;
helping them become more familiar with the language;
teaching them the letters and their sounds;
strengthening their memory by training their phonological loop;
teaching sentence building plans instead of memorising sentences;
explaining how language works so that my students can become independent as quickly as possible.
